| What does it mean to have your moon "at a natal angle"? |
|
What sort of transit is that? Apparently, this is where the moon will be for me at 5:56 a.m. today? Does anyone have any thoughts to share for an astrological newbie like me?

. . . would probably mean that the Moon hits one of the 4 angles in your natal chart. For instance, the angles are 1, 4, 7 and 10 houses. So if the Moon hits your Ascendant, the 1st house, it is at an angle (the 1st house rules YOU, your body). The 4th house, the I.C., is an angle (rules the home). 7th is the D.C. (rules your spouse) and 10th is the M.C. (rules the career). These are the strongest points in any chart.
